INTRODUCTION:

Dr Jayant Arora did his training in the Joint Replacement replacement surgery and Arthroscopic surgery in United Kingdom, where he worked for 24 years. Before joining FMRI, he spent ten years as the chairman of the orthopaedics department at Columbia Hospital. He is a globally recognized expert in the fields of robotic surgery and computer navigation for partial and total knee replacement. He is also a specialist in arthroscopic surgery for sports injuries.
